From Software has announced that Dark Souls Remastered is coming to Switch, PS4, Xbox One and PC on May 25. The game, a spiritual follow up to Demon’s Souls, is a hellish dungeon crawling, monster killing, boss battling title that dazzled fans many moons ago on the PlayStation 3. Now, it’s coming to modern devices.

The updated game will allow for 1-6 players and have dedicated servers, include theĀ Artorias of the Abyss DLC, and clock in at 1080p/30fps (on Switch), 1080p/60fps (PS4/XB1), and 4k/60fps (PS4Pro, XB1X).
